Move "lxc" dependencies to "lxc1"

Bug #1549136 reported by Martin Pitt
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
juju-core (Ubuntu)
Won't Fix
Undecided
Unassigned
lxc (Ubuntu)
Fix Released
Undecided
Stéphane Graber
lxd (Ubuntu)
Won't Fix
Undecided
Unassigned

Bug Description

"lxc" now says "This is a transitional dummy package. It can safely be removed.", but this isn't true:

$ sudo LANG= dpkg -P lxc
dpkg: dependency problems prevent removal of lxc:
 lxc-templates depends on lxc (>= 0.8.0~rc1-4ubuntu43).
 lxd depends on lxc.
 juju-local depends on lxc (>= 1.0.0~alpha1-0ubuntu14).

ProblemType: Bug
DistroRelease: Ubuntu 16.04
Package: lxc 2.0.0~rc2-0ubuntu2
ProcVersionSignature: Ubuntu 4.4.0-6.21-generic 4.4.1
Uname: Linux 4.4.0-6-generic x86_64
ApportVersion: 2.20-0ubuntu3
Architecture: amd64
CurrentDesktop: i3
Date: Wed Feb 24 07:57:23 2016
EcryptfsInUse: Yes
PackageArchitecture: all
SourcePackage: lxc
UpgradeStatus: No upgrade log present (probably fresh install)
defaults.conf:
 lxc.network.type = veth
 lxc.network.link = lxcbr0
 lxc.network.flags = up
 lxc.network.hwaddr = 00:16:3e:xx:xx:xx
dnsmasq.conf:
 enable-tftp
 tftp-root=/tmp/tftp
 dhcp-boot=pxelinux.0
lxc.conf: lxc.lxcpath = /srv/lxc
modified.conffile..etc.apparmor.d.lxc.lxc.default.with.nesting: [modified]
modified.conffile..etc.default.lxc: [modified]
mtime.conffile..etc.apparmor.d.lxc.lxc.default.with.nesting: 2016-02-22T23:39:08
mtime.conffile..etc.default.lxc: 2016-02-22T23:39:08

Revision history for this message
Martin Pitt (pitti) wrote :
Revision history for this message
Stéphane Graber (stgraber) wrote :

Marking both lxd and juju as won't fix on account that both of them will cease to use lxc this cycle so it's not worth the update.

LXD will only depend on liblxc1 as soon as we've moved away from lxcbr0 and juju will ship with only LXD support at release time.

Changed in lxd (Ubuntu):
status: New → Won't Fix
Changed in lxc (Ubuntu):
assignee: nobody → Stéphane Graber (stgraber)
Changed in juju-core (Ubuntu):
status: New → Won't Fix
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package lxc - 2.0.0~rc3-0ubuntu1

---------------
lxc (2.0.0~rc3-0ubuntu1) xenial; urgency=medium

  * New upstream release (2.0.0~rc3)
    - Make the cgfs backend and cgns work without cgmanager
    - Manpage updates
    - Mark lxc-clone and lxc-start-ephemeral deprecated (still included)
  * Set --enable-deprecated so we still ship lxc-clone and lxc-start-ephemeral

 -- Stéphane Graber <email address hidden> Wed, 24 Feb 2016 21:16:50 -0500

Changed in lxc (Ubuntu):
status: New →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.